What Are the Usages of Collated Nails?

Collated nails are one of the most common types of nails that can be found everywhere. The only difference between regular nails and collated nails is that the regular nails comes separated whereas the collated nails are regular nails bind into one strip so that they can fired from a nail gun easily. Even though there are various types of collated nails which are available but they are primarily used for nail guns. Definition of collated nails The types of nail which are typically used in the nail guns are known as the collated nails. The collated nails are bind together using various substances such as plastic, glue, wire, or paper. Now, there are various types of collated nails which are available in the market. Though there are not much difference among them, but each of them are used for separate types of nailing. A Few Things to Learn About House Construction

When it comes to the construction of a house, there are several considerations and processes that are involved in it. However, all the processes are of equal importance since they are interdependent. This is why having a little bit of knowledge about each process can make for significant help in the building process. From the perspective of a contractor, the building process essentially involves two main phases, dry and wet. While the wet phase focuses more on the initial phase of building the house, the dry phase starts when the house is protected from moisture. This is when all of the electrical work gets done for the house as it is safe from rain and snow. What are the stages involved in the finish of a house? Most nails are technically called wire nails by wire nail manufacturers because they're cut from long strands of solid-metal wire. The most common nail material is steel. Steel nails for indoor projects may be plain steel (called bright) or they may be coated with resin or other materials to make them easy to drive into the wood; these are often called sinkers.
